In this issue I wish to discuss about how Vedic Astrology controls the health. Not many people realize that our health can be tracked in the stars! Each of the planets and the signs has particular areas of the body that they influence through their ruler ship. Aries Rules the Head, Taurus Rules the Throat, Gemini Rules the Breath, Cancer Rules the Breasts, Leo Rules the Heart, Virgo Rules the Abdomen, Libra Rules the Kidneys, Scorpio Rules the Secret Parts, Sagittarius Rules the Hips, Capricorn Rules the Knees, Aquarius Rules the Ankles and Pisces Rules the Feet.  Aries Rules the Head. The head, taken as a whole, is ruled by Aries. The signs have an internal, external and structural relationship. Internally, Aries rules the brain and nerve centers, carotid arteries; externally the cranium, jaw and facial bones. Externally, the ruler ships are more complicated and other parts of the head and face are ruled by Taurus and Scorpio and all of the planets rule various other parts. For example, the Sun rules the right eye in the male, the left eye in the female, while the Moon rules the left eye in the male and right eye in the female. Aries is subject to all kinds of head complaints such as sinusitis, headaches, tooth and gum afflictions, baldness and are prone to accident or injuries to the head and face. As a sign of this celestial association, many Aries individuals are born with a birth mark on their head or face.


Taurus Rules the Throat Each sign has external, internal and structural relationships. Externally, Taurus rules the throat, neck, ears and lower jaw. Internally, it rules the thyroid gland, pharynx, larynx, jugular vein, tonsils, Eustachian tubes, cervical ganglia and carotid arteries. Structurally, it rules the occipital, cervical vertebrae, lower jaw and teeth, chin and palate. The pathological tendencies of this sign are stroke, croup, tonsillitis, lymphatic stasis of the neck and head and laryngitis. Vulnerable parts of the body are the neck, throat, shoulders and upper torso. Stiff necks, sore throats and earaches are common Taurean complaints. Taurus rules the throat, giving a powerful, often beautiful voice. The influence of Venus opens up a world of musical talent and appreciation, so Taureans are good singers and musicians, or at least, love music and can be a force on the business side of music.



Gemini Rules the Breath Each sign of the zodiac has external, internal and structural ruler ship. Externally, Gemini rules the shoulders and upper arms. Internally, Gemini rules the breath, nerve fibers, thymus gland, lungs, trachea and bronchi. Structurally, Gemini rules the clavicle, scapula and humerus. This double sign portends the native suffering from two diseases at the same time. The pathological action of this sign is nervousness, negativity, passivity, or even restlessness. Tuberculosis, asthma and anemia are common to the nativity. Vulnerable parts of the body are the arms, hands, fingers, lungs and nervous system, especially the sense of hearing. Respiratory problems and various nervous conditions are common to the people of Gemini. Gemini's complaints are benefited with the orange rays. Gemini is traditionally considered a barren sign.



Cancer Rules the Breasts The crab is Cancer's astrological symbol, so, when threatened, people with Cancer prominent in their chart tend to armor themselves by withdrawing into solitude. When upset, they use food as consolation, which in turn, results in obesity and food allergies. The Sun in Cancer reflects a weakened physical constitution. Externally, it rules the breasts, epigastria region and the elbows. Internally, it rules the stomach, digestive organs, upper lobe of the liver, thoracic duct, pancreas, blood serum and womb. The entire act of digestion with peristalsis is ruled by Cancer. Indigestion, stomach ulcer, flatulence, jaundice, liver torpidity and mammary affections are common. Be on guard against lymphatic stasis. Structurally, Cancer rules the maxillae, bladder, blood serum and albumen. People with Cancer active in their charts are subject to coughs, indigestion, gas, gallstones, general problems with stomach, liver and intestines, plus emotional disorders such as depression, hypochondria and hysteria.



Leo Rules the Heart Leo represents the heart of the physical system, a fire sign that heats the body and can lead to a loss of equilibrium between body and mind. Internally, Leo rules the heart, spinal cord, liver metabolism, spleen, pulmonary arteries and aorta, superior and inferior vena cava. Externally, the Lion governs the back and forearm, while structurally, the twelve dorsal vertebrae. The diseases of Leo predominately involve the heart, most seriously occlusion of cardiac arteries by blood clot or occlusion bringing on a heart attack. Nervous tension can affect the heart with palpitations and the like. The fire of Leo tends to fevers, especially heart-related issues such as peri carditis and rheumatic heart disease and is linked to jaundice and eye problems. Leo, though fond of children, is traditionally a barren sign.



Virgo Rules the Abdomen Internally, Virgo rules the abdominal region, large and small intestines, spleen, solar plexus, lower lobes of the liver, pancreas, portal veins and has some influence on the generative organs. Externally, it rules the umbilicus, hands and nails. Structurally, it rules the carpal bones. Health conscious Virgo makes an effort to stay physically fit and Virgo people don't mind repetitive exercise routines, if they can see achievable outcomes. They enjoy tennis, racquetball, swimming, sailing, fishing, and biking, even though athletically they are not overly competitive. It's just that they always seek to perfect whatever skills they may have, primarily for the sake of doing a thing well. Talented in various crafts, dressmaking and designing, Virgo may also take a particular interest in such things as cartography, travel, and philately. Virgo rules the sinuses, respiratory system and bowels. Colds, flu, allergies, problems with intestines and constipation are common Virgoan complaints. Black moods and despondency from time to time can adversely affect others in the vicinity. Traditionally, Virgo is a barren sign.





Scorpio Rules the Secret Parts Each sign has an external, internal and structural ruler ship. Externally, Scorpio rules the nose and nasal bones, the pubic area and genital organs. Internally, it rules the gonads, hemoglobin, bladder, prostate, descending colon, sigmoid flexure and rectum. It has nfluence over the vocal cords and larynx. Structurally it rules the pubic bones, coccyx and nasal bones. This sign also influences the thymus and thyroid glands, liver, uterus, menstruation, sweat glands and the endocrine glands in general. Scorpio rules the reproductive organs and excretory system, so those with Scorpio active in their charts suffer headaches, infections and fevers, along with various illnesses to do with what used to be called the secret parts. Scorpio people however have a strong constitution and can usually overcome their problems, many of which are of their own making, due to their clandestine activities.


Sagittarius Rules the Hips Externally, Sagittarius rules the region around the hips, gluteal muscles, thighs and has considerable influence over the muscles in general. Internally, it has ruler ship of the sciatic nerve, iliac arteries and veins and considerable influence on the liver, lungs and motor nerves. Structurally, it rules the four coccygeal vertebrae, sacral bones and femur. The diseases of Sagittarius particularly involve the hips and thighs. Injury to these areas is common, especially if horse-riding is involved. The pain of sciatica has long been associated with this sign. The expansive, pleasure loving influence of Jupiter inclines to the excessive consumption of rich food and drink, sometimes leading to arthritic pains in the hips. Since Sagittarius is a fire sign, the tendency to feverish complaints is also marked.



Capricorn Rules the Knees Externally, Capricorn rules the joints (especially the knees), hair, teeth and skin; internally, the mucous membranes, the peripheral nerves and portions of the stomach. Structurally, it rules the skeleton, bones and patella. The planet Lord Sun is weak in this sign, but Capricorn does tend towards longevity unless afflicted by the planets Moon or Saturn. Many diseases result from business anxieties. The accidents from this sign are broken bones, sprains, dislocations and hurts from the knees and below. Sensitive skin, allergies, and broken bones are problems, while worrying too much can also result in physical disorders. Capricorn suffers from insecurity and anxiety in youth, but blossoms under Saturn in the later years. Capricorn people do not readily yield to disease, but once sick they hold onto the symptoms and can become hypochondriacs. Worry and anguish can also result in health problems like heart attacks if they are not careful to relieve their stress with proper exercise. The pathological tendencies are crystallization, dryness and constriction. Routine massage and foot reflexology can be of considerable benefit.





Pisces Rules the Feet Internally, Pisces rules the lymphatic system, sensorial fluids and functions of the glands in general. Externally, it rules the feet and toes and structurally the bones of the feet. Swelling, allergic reaction to drugs, injuries to the feet and related problems are common complaints, but the Piscean emotional nature can also make them vulnerable to sychosomatic illness. The susceptibility of the Piscean nature to drugs and alcohol as a way of dealing with the pressures of the world needs to be addressed in a sensitive and realistic way.
